The Secret to Consistently Great Style is Your Wardrobe Essentials

AKA the building blocks of your wardrobe that make getting dressed easy.

Do you ever wonder how some people manage to look incredibly chic and stylish every single day? It may feel as if they don’t even try, but somehow always look effortlessly put-together. In contrast, you may feel that getting dressed every day is a labor-intensive event that leaves you exhausted and self-conscious before you’ve even left the house. You may be wondering to yourself, “Is there something they know that I don’t know?” Yes, there is, but don’t worry, I’m going to share the secret with you.

The secret is… a great collection of clothing basics that fit you well, are good quality, and work for your lifestyle. These pieces are the building blocks of your everyday outfits, and you should be able to wear them together to create a cohesive and simple everyday look. These are also the pieces to pair with your more fun and exciting clothes to help ground them.

As we are all unique human beings leading different lives, working different jobs, loving different styles, each of us is going to have a different list of “essentials”. But as your fashion bestie, I would be remiss not to share my absolute favorites.

My list is far from complete, as I’m still trying to find my 'favorites’ in many categories. I focus on finding high-quality pieces that fit me perfectly and feel great on. This often comes with a higher price tag (not always, though!); however, these are the clothes that you want to be investing in because you are wearing them every single week (perhaps multiple times a week!).
